Clinico-pathological features in PMWS; PMWS herd and individual case definitions

Joaquim Segalés, DVM, PhD, Dipl. ECVP, Dipl. ECPHM
Proc. Sem. #12, American Association of Swine Veterinarians Annual Meeting. 2006 p 1 - 7.

The recognition of PMWS is vital to establish proper prevention and control methods. This is a review to approach the case definition of the disease as well as to give clinico-pathological clues that are of interest in order to suspect PMWS in the farm.
